The principle of res judicata, derived from the Latin term meaning “a matter judged,” is a cornerstone of procedural law that prevents the re-litigation of cases already settled by a competent court. It upholds judicial efficiency, finality of judgments, and fairness by ensuring that the same parties cannot repeatedly contest the same issue.
